16", 17" and 18" Comparison

Posted: Mon Dec 05, 2005 10:09 am
by Charlie DiMarco
Serpent Autosport Type 3 wheels. Compare 16's, 17's and 18's in desending order. Some details: 16x7, tires are Yokohama AVS ES 100 225/45ZR-16 93W. 17x7 tires are Yokahama AVS ES100 215/40/17 front, 215/45/17 rear. 18x7.5 tires are Falken GR Beta 215/35/18 front, 235/35/18 rear.
